Attic Furnace Installation in Naples, FL
Attic furnace installation involves setting up a heating system within the attic space to provide efficient warmth throughout the home. This service typically covers projects where homeowners want to upgrade an existing heating setup, add a new heating source to an attic space, or replace an outdated or malfunctioning furnace. It’s important for property owners to understand the size and layout of their attic, as well as the compatibility of the new furnace with the existing ductwork and electrical systems, to ensure proper installation and optimal performance.
Before requesting attic furnace installation, homeowners usually want to know about the different types of furnaces suitable for attic spaces, including their energy efficiency and safety features. They also often inquire about the necessary modifications to the space, such as insulation or ventilation improvements, to support the new system. Clarifying these details helps ensure the installation process aligns with the home’s heating needs and provides reliable, consistent warmth during colder months.

Attic Furnace Installation Questions
What is attic furnace installation? It involves setting up a heating system in the attic space to provide warmth throughout the home during colder months.
Why consider attic furnace installation? Installing a furnace in the attic can save space and improve heating efficiency in the home.
What types of furnaces are suitable for attic installation? Typically, compact and properly vented furnaces designed for attic placement are used for this purpose.
Is attic furnace installation safe for the home? Yes, when properly installed, attic furnaces are safe and compliant with building standards for residential heating.
